Overview
Client First Technologies currently is seeking a Lead Technology Specialist in support of our government customer. The Lead Technology Specialist is responsible for leading system maintenance and enhancement activities for a critical government information system that supports human research protection oversight. The Lead Technology Specialist plans, coordinates, and oversees the change request process, data migration, and end-user training so that the system continues to meet the customer’s regulatory and mission requirements. This individual manages work using an Agile Scrum methodology and serves as a senior technical leader across the full software development lifecycle of solutions built on the Microsoft Power Platform within a secure government Microsoft 365 cloud environment.
